How much does it cost to rent an apartment in East Mankato?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| East Mankato Studio Apartments | $1,102 | $750 | $1,295 |
| East Mankato 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,504 | $825 | $2,146 |
East Mankato 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,641 | $985 | $2,396 |
| East Mankato 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,843 | $450 | $2,830 |
| East Mankato 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,539 | $445 | $1,828 |

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om East Mankato Apartments
How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om East Mankato Apartment?
The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in East Mankato is $1,641.
What is the largest available 2 Bedroom East Mankato Apartment for rent?
Today's apartment with the most square footage in East Mankato is a 1,644 square feet unit starting from $2,700 at Bridge Plaza Apartments.
What is the average size for East Mankato 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?
The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in East Mankato is currently 962 sq ft.
